I think Ryzom is certainly one of the better MMOs. But as others said, it's not going to stay f2p - not for long, anyway. And the reason why not everybody is "all over this", is that the game is not as intuitive to play as say WoW. You need to read the tutorials to actually understand what you are doing (like creating your own spells and crafting etc). Being a sandbox, it does not tell you how to play per se - which most people expect and want. Also, it has been around for a long time already - many have tested it previously and found it unappealing, or don't care for the art direction, or whatever. Unlike a newly released title, there is simply no hype for ryzom (which is what gets most people to try a game, I suppose). Personally, I find it refreshing and hope that it will be able to stay afloat this time around. |
